Muhammad Asad

And ere that suffering comes upon you of a sudden, without your being aware [of its approach], follow the most goodly [teaching] that has been revealed unto you by your Sustainer

Arthur John Arberry

And follow the fairest of what has been sent down to you from your Lord, ere the chastisement comes upon you suddenly while you are unaware

Yusuf Ali (Saudi Rev. 1985)

"And follow the best of (the courses) revealed to you from your Lord, before the Penalty comes on you - of a sudden while ye perceive not!
